The Do’s And Don’ts When Water Floods Your Home
Water offers life, water breach on parts where it's not supposed to be can result in damages. Houses with water damage scent musty and also old.

Water can come from numerous resources such as tropical cyclones, floods, burst pipes, leakages, and sewage system problems. In case you experience water damages, it would be excellent to understand some security preventative measures. Right here are a couple of guidelines on how to manage water damage.

Do Prioritize Residence Insurance Coverage Coverage



Water damages from flood because of heavy winds is seasonal. Nevertheless, you can also experience an unexpected flooding when a malfunctioning pipeline unexpectedly breaks into your residence. It would certainly be best to have home insurance policy that covers both disasters such as natural catastrophes, and emergencies like damaged plumbing.

Do Not Forget to Shut Off Energies



This reduces off power to your entire residence, protecting against electric shocks when water comes in as it is a conductor. Do not neglect to transform off the major water line shutoff.

Do Remain Proactive as well as Heed Weather Condition Notifies



Storm floods can be really uncertain. Remain prepared as well as proactive if there is a history of flooding in your neighborhood. If you live near a lake, creek, or river , pay attention to discharge warnings. Take out prized possessions from the first stage as well as basement, after that put them on the highest feasible level. Doing so reduces possible building damage.

Don't Neglect the Roof



You can avoid rain damages if there are no openings and also leaks in your roofing system. This will certainly stop water from moving down your wall surfaces and also saturating your ceiling.

Do Pay Attention to Little Leaks



A ruptured pipeline does not take place over night. Usually, there are red flags that indicate you have weakened pipes in your home. You may observe bubbling paint, peeling wallpaper, water touches, water discolorations, or trickling audios behind the wall surfaces. At some point, this pipeline will certainly rupture. Ideally, you ought to not wait on things to escalate. Have your plumbing fixed prior to it leads to enormous damage.

Do Not Panic in Case of a Ruptured Pipe



Keeping your clearheadedness is essential in a time of dilemma. Because it will certainly stifle you from acting fast, worrying will just compound the trouble. When it involves water damage, timing is vital. The longer you wait, the even more damage you can anticipate. Therefore, if a pipe bursts in your residence, quickly turned off your main water shutoff to cut off the resource. Disconnect all electrical outlets in the location or turn off the circuit breaker for that component of the house. Ultimately, call a credible water damage remediation specialist for help.

Water Damage Do and Don'ts


Water damage at your home or commercial property is a serious problem. You will need assistance from a professional plumber and a water damage restoration agency to get things back in order. While you are waiting for help to arrive, however, there are some things you should do to make the situation better. Likewise, there are things you absolutely shoud not do because they will only make things worse.




DO these things to improve your situation


Get some ventilation going. Open up your doors, your windows, your cabinets – everything. Don’t let anything remain closed. Your aim here is to expose as much surface area to air as possible in order to quicken the drying out process. Use fans if you have them, but only if they’re plugged into a part of the house that’s not currently underwater.


Remove as much standing water as you can. Do this by using mops, sponges and clean white towels. However, it’s important that you don’t push or wipe the water. Simply use blotting motions to soak it up. Wiping or pushing could result in the water getting pushed deeper into your home or carpeting and increasing your problem.


Turn off the power to the soaked areas. You will want to remove the danger of electrocution from the water-logged area to do some cleaning and to help the plumber and the restoration agents do their work.



Move any furniture and belongings from the affected room to a safe and dry area. Taking your possessions to a dry place will make it easier to decide which need restoring and repair. It will also prevent your belongings from being exposed to further moisture.


DON’T do any of these things for any reason


Don’t use your vacuum cleaner to suck up the water. This will not only get you electrocuted, but will also severely damage your vacuum cleaner. Use manual means of water removal, like with mops and pails.



Don’t use newspaper to soak up the water. The ink they use for newsprint runs and transfers very easily, which could then stain carpet and tile with hard-to-remove stains.



Don’t disturb mold. This is especially true if you spot a severe growth. Leave the mold remediation efforts to the professionals. Attempting to clean it yourself could mean exposing yourself to the harmful health effects of mold. Worse, you could inadvertently spread it to other areas of the house.



Don’t turn on your HVAC system until given approval from the restoration agency. Turning your HVAC system on before everything has been cleaned could spread moisture and mold all over the house.
